The Jewish Community Council of Victoria (JCCV)  purports to  speak for the majority of Victoria's Jews, but has no mandate.   

How many Jewish groups in Victoria have applied to join the  JCCV and been rejected? Aleph, the gay Jewish group was one  such. So, one must ask, how representative is  this body? 

Paul Gardner, executive member, JCCV, (letters 30/8/06)  takes to  task those who spoke at the Melbourne Writers Festival launch of  Antony Loewenstein's book "My Israel Question", specifically  Loewenstein, Burnside and Richter and refers to anti-semitism in  their discussions. He suggests that the actions of the Israeli  government are not the ongoing reason for increased anti-semitism around the world, anti-semites are! 

The suggestion of the JCCV is, to quote its executive member,  "gratuitous, unfounded and based on a nonsensical premise". 

Jews who oppose the actions of the Israeli government are not  anti-semites, they are people who care deeply about the human  rights of their fellow human beings, a lesson which the JCCV  might well learn from. 

The attempts of such bodies as The Australian Jewish News,  JCCV, and Australia/Israel and Jewish Affairs Council  to silence  the "loud voices against Israel" in the Victorian Jewish  community have been unsuccessful, as the attendance at the  launch of Loewenstein's book  proved. So much for Michael  Danby MP's telephone booth of supporters of Loewenstein! 

Mannie De Saxe, Jews Against Oppression and Occupation.</description>
